Utilize Vertical Space with Wall-Mounted Shelves

One of the best ways to optimize space in a laundry room is by utilizing vertical storage. Install wall-mounted shelves to keep your laundry essentials within reach and neatly organized. This not only frees up valuable floor space but also adds a touch of style to your laundry area. Consider using decorative baskets or bins to store smaller items like dryer sheets and clothespins.
Invest in Multi-Functional Furniture
When space is limited, it's essential to make the most of every square inch. Invest in multi-functional furniture pieces, such as a laundry hamper with built-in sorting compartments or a folding ironing board that can be easily tucked away when not in use. These innovative furniture options help streamline your laundry process and keep your room clutter-free.
Create a Folding Station
Folding clothes can be a time-consuming task, but having a designated folding station can make it more efficient. Set up a sturdy table or countertop in your laundry room where -you can neatly fold and stack your freshly laundered items. Consider installing a wall-mounted drying rack above the folding station for items that need to air dry.
Install a Hanging Rod for Drying

For delicate garments or items that need to air dry, a hanging rod is a must-have addition to your laundry room. Install a rod either on a wall or between cabinets to hang clothes, allowing them to dry without taking up valuable floor or counter space. This practical solution ensures that your laundry room remains functional while also preventing garments from getting wrinkled.
Optimize Storage with Overhead Cabinets
Storage is key in any laundry room, and overhead cabinets provide an excellent solution for keeping your supplies organized and easily accessible. Install cabinets above your washer and dryer to store detergent, fabric softener, and other laundry essentials. Consider using clear containers or labeled baskets within the cabinets to further enhance organization and make finding items a breeze.
